Function FTR_FC_SPLIT_PROFILE pattern details

In-order to call this FM within your sap programs, simply using the below ABAP pattern details to trigger the function call...or see the full ABAP code listing at the end of this article. You can simply cut and paste this code into your ABAP progrom as it is, including variable declarations.
CALL FUNCTION 'FTR_FC_SPLIT_PROFILE'"Split Profiles
EXPORTING
PI_TERM = "TR Transaction Management: Cash Flow Term Data
PI_COND = "TR Transaction Management: Conditions Table
PI_PROFILE = "FTR Assignment Management: Profile Changes

IMPORTING
PE_COND = "FTR Assignment Management: Profile Changes
PE_PROFILE = "FTR Assignment Management: Profile Changes
.



IMPORTING Parameters details for FTR_FC_SPLIT_PROFILE

PI_TERM - TR Transaction Management: Cash Flow Term Data

Data type: VTS_CF_TERM
Optional: No
Call by Reference: Yes

PI_COND - TR Transaction Management: Conditions Table

Data type: VTS_CF_TAB_COND
Optional: No
Call by Reference: Yes

PI_PROFILE - FTR Assignment Management: Profile Changes

Data type: VTS_TAB_ASGN_PROFILE
Optional: No
Call by Reference: Yes

EXPORTING Parameters details for FTR_FC_SPLIT_PROFILE

PE_COND - FTR Assignment Management: Profile Changes

Data type: VTS_CF_TAB_COND
Optional: No
Call by Reference: Yes

PE_PROFILE - FTR Assignment Management: Profile Changes

Data type: VTS_TAB_ASGN_PROFILE
Optional: No
Call by Reference: Yes
